IP查询
查询
你查询的IP:[123.101.157.31] 地理位置:中国–河南–驻马店
最新查询
119.16.108.123
125.112.44.232
203.92.242.137
119.248.143.45
122.51.242.213
119.232.64.223
219.72.203.249
124.67.132.189
123.138.34.108
123.101.157.31
121.48.23.225
119.31.192.238
211.80.83.85
116.214.32.253
117.59.160.230
123.244.68.67
121.48.126.96
61.240.218.100
58.14.22.193
125.171.122.46
118.120.198.84
202.8.128.221
118.72.223.203
116.90.184.51
116.199.128.64
117.106.77.224
116.8.201.37
120.192.39.164
202.164.25.59
124.29.32.60
192.83.122.225